Theo truyền thống số được viết trong cơ sở 10 ( "thập phân"). Đó là, mỗi chữ số là một số từ 0 đến 9. Chúng tôi nghĩ ra một số như là đại diện thập phân của nó. Tuy nhiên, như bạn đã biết, con số có thể được viết trong cơ sở b cho bất kỳ b> 0. Trong trường hợp này, mỗi chữ số là một số giữa 0 và b-1. Ví dụ trong cơ sở 4, chúng tôi có thể viết 3312 hoặc 30.
Giá trị của một số văn bản trong cơ sở b được xác định như sau: Giả sử số lượng nhất định trong cơ sở b là dn-1 ... d0 đó mỗi di nằm giữa 0 và b- 1. Điều này đại diện cho số: d0 + d1 * b + d2 * b
2 + ... + di * b
i + ... + dn-1 * b
n-1
Chúng tôi không cho phép nhập số 0 đầu của trong các đại diện. Ví dụ, chúng ta không thể viết 003.312 hoặc 03.312 thay vì 3312.
Cho một số trong một số thập phân có thể tính các đại diện cơ sở b bằng cách đảo ngược tính toán ở trên.
Nó rất dễ dàng để kiểm tra các cơ sở 4 đại diện 3312 là số thập phân 246 và các cơ sở 4 đại diện 30 biểu thị 12. Tương tự như vậy, các cơ sở đại diện 12 2 11 10 (mà chúng ta sử dụng khoảng trống để tách các chữ số) biểu thị số thập phân 430 trong khi cơ sở 12 đại diện 3 0 2 biểu thị số 434.
đang được dịch, vui lòng đợi..
